Chelsea Handler and Jo Koy: A Dual Biography and Career Profile
The story of their relationship is inextricably linked to their individual careers, which first brought them together decades ago. Both Chelsea Handler and Jo Koy are highly successful stand-up comedians, writers, and television personalities who built their careers on raw, relatable humor.
- Chelsea Joy Handler
- Born: February 25, 1975, in Livingston, New Jersey, U.S.
- Key Career Highlights: Handler is a stand-up comedian, actress, writer, and producer. She is best known for hosting the late-night talk show Chelsea Lately on E! from 2007 to 2014. She also hosted the Netflix talk show Chelsea and has written six best-selling books, including My Horizontal Life: A Collection of One-Night Stands and Are You There, Vodka? It's Me, Chelsea. Her Dear Chelsea podcast is a current platform for her candid discussions.

- Joseph Glenn Herbert Sr. (Jo Koy)
- Born: June 2, 1971, in Tacoma, Washington, U.S.
- Key Career Highlights: Jo Koy is a stand-up comedian and actor of Filipino descent. His career gained significant momentum through regular appearances as a frequent panelist on Handler's show, Chelsea Lately, which is where their professional connection first flourished. He is known for his observational comedy, often centered on his Filipino heritage and family life. He has released several successful stand-up specials on Comedy Central and Netflix, including Comin' In Hot and In His Elements. He hosted the 81st Golden Globe Awards in 2024.

The Beautiful Beginning: From 18-Year Friends to Public Romance
The relationship between Handler and Koy was a testament to the idea that love can bloom even after decades of platonic friendship. They had been close friends for nearly 20 years, a bond forged during their time working together on Chelsea Lately. This deep, established connection was what made their transition to a romantic couple in late 2021 so compelling to the public and the media.
The couple was open about their joy, frequently sharing affectionate posts on Instagram. Handler often spoke about how Koy had changed her life for the better, helping her to reconnect with her softer, more vulnerable side. She credited him with showing her what it was like to be "loved and adored" and confessed that she had to be "dragged, kicking and screaming" into the relationship, but once she was in, she was all-in.
However, the initial high of their "friends-to-lovers" story began to fade as the realities of their differing perspectives on life and partnership came into conflict. The public announcement of their split came in July 2022, just shy of a year after they made their romance official.
The Candid Truth: Why the Relationship Had to End
In the years following the breakup, Chelsea Handler has been remarkably open about the deeper, more complex reasons for the split, moving beyond the initial "amicable" statement. Her interviews, particularly on the Armchair Expert podcast with Dax Shepard and the We Can Do Hard Things podcast with Glennon Doyle, provided the most recent and definitive insight into the incompatibility that ultimately doomed their love.
Differing Views on Partnership and Togetherness
Handler explained that the core issue was a fundamental difference in what each comedian considered a "mature healthy relationship." She felt that Jo Koy had "very outdated" and "old-fashioned" expectations for what a relationship should look like, especially concerning the amount of time they would spend together and how they would compromise.
For Handler, who values her independence and self-reliance, Koy’s desires felt like a threat to her established value system. She stated that she "would have compromised my value system" if she had stayed in the relationship, feeling she was facing a choice between having a relationship and "choosing myself and my sanity." She clarified that she "did not want to break up" with Koy but felt compelled to, realizing that he was simply not her "person" in the long run.
The Finality: No Contact Since the Split
Perhaps the most current and surprising revelation for fans is the absolute finality of their breakup. In a 2024 interview, Handler confirmed that she has not spoken to Jo Koy since their 2022 breakup. This lack of communication underscores the severity of the incompatibility, suggesting that while they were once best friends, the romantic split was definitive and non-negotiable for Handler.
This information came to light shortly after Jo Koy’s tumultuous experience hosting the 2024 Golden Globes. Handler, who is known for her sharp wit and honesty, defended her decision to comment on his performance, stating that there had to be "some accountability" from him, though she later expressed being "sick of talking about the breakup."
